Jack Squash

  • A Lori Mitchell Design for ESC & Company

Lori has reintroduced us to an old popular piece. What more could a squash do to get some candy? A ghost bag in one hand and a pumpkin on a stick in the other, such a happy guy! Does he have only one tooth? No that’s his belt buckle!

Ah, the spirit of trick-or-treating, lurking in the shadows and embracing the spooky essence of Halloween night. In the midst of the frightful fun, we come across a rather peculiar sight—a child dressed in a round, rotund, and undeniably fat squash costume! Barley able to move in this very big costume his arms stick straight out of the sides holding a ghost trick or treat bag determined to snag some sweet treats, despite his lack of maneuverability! With a mischievous grin, and his head popping out of the costume, complete with the top of the carved pumpkin, this jolly character ventures from door to door. Oh, the lengths it goes to satisfy its insatiable candy cravings! Its enthusiasm is unmatched as it waddles along, bouncing with delight.

But wait, what's that we see? Is it a single tooth gleaming in the moonlight? No, dear friends, that's merely its belt buckle—a whimsical touch to complete the ensemble. For this rotund squash knows that Halloween is a time for revelry, where even the most unusual characters can partake in the sweet indulgence of sugary delights.

From house to house, the spirit of trick-or-treating spreads its infectious joy. It is a reminder that Halloween is not just about scares and spooks, but also about the simple pleasure of filling our ghostly bags with delectable treasures. The spirit's enthusiasm is contagious, as it encourages all to embrace the spirit of Halloween and celebrate the magical night of tricks and treats.

So, my fellow Halloween enthusiasts, when you encounter the spirit of trick-or-treating in its round and jolly form, let us join in its mirthful quest. May we share laughter, delights, and perhaps even a piece or two of candy with this squashy creature. For on Halloween night, anything is possible, and even the most unexpected characters can find their place in the spirited celebration.
